SROD questions
I just registered and thought I'd ask you guys a couple Q's. I have 2 cars:
'83 LTD Brougham, 3.8L, AOD '83 Mustang GL, 5.0L, SROD I bought the Mustang for really cheap, dirty as hell with a couple minor dents but it runs good. I'm going to probably fix up the interior and body and sell it. However I'd like to swap engines between the cars, leaving the transmissions intact. Questions: Will I need new flywheels for each engine? I know the V6 AOD will not last w/ the 5.0 but I can get that replaced. The big concern here is the 3.8 & SROD. Will that be balanced, or will I need a T5 V6 flywheel (from the '94+ Mustangs)? Or even a custom balanced one? Thanks, Tom |
I don't know about the V6, but I do know that the 5.0 is externally balanced through a matched harmonic balancer and flywheel/flexplate. I wouldn't even try what you are suggesting, but if you do, you need to make sure that the engines have the correct pieces at both ends, regardless of which vehicle they go in.
